Studying PSMA imaging in glioblastoma with bevacizumab
Part of Cancer clinical trials.
This trial tests whether adding a special imaging scan (PSMA PET) before and after the drug bevacizumab can help see how the drug affects glioblastoma tumors. It aims to understand tumor changes better, which may help guide future treatments.

Who can take part
- You are 18 or older
- You have a type of brain tumor called glioblastoma (IDH wildtype)
- You finished radiation therapy at least 1 month ago and there is still some tumor
- Your doctor plans to treat you with the drug bevacizumab
- You are in generally good health (able to walk and care for yourself) and no major organ problems
